  Wu Tang On The Culture Show
Oh, man. Just watchin' The Culture Show, very hip item about 'Street Chess' - the US phenonema of ghetto kids playing Chess out in the parks, (a familiar image from US TV, though not an image I really knew the history and culture of until I watched this), and then they start talkin' 'bout the connection with Hip-Hop, the idea of 'battling', of intellectual karate, and how there are numerous examples of rappers recognising the similarities between the two disciplines. Que: 'Da Mystery Of Chessboxin' from the awesome debut LP by Staten Island's finest, the mighty Wu Tang Clan. I was v. excited by this.
